"We are delighted to welcome James Carville and Brian Billick to this year's forum," said Dr. Harvey Schiller, CEO of GlobalOptions Group, Inc. "We look forward to hearing their views on risk management strategies for this new economy."
James Carville is a Democratic strategist who serves as a political contributor for CNN, appearing frequently on CNN's The Situation Room and other CNN programs. The American Association of Political Consultants named him Manager of the Year in 1993 by the American Association of Political Consultants for his work on Bill Clinton's (last year's Executive Forum Keynote Speaker) 1992 presidential campaign. He went on to serve as a senior political adviser to the president.
Brian Billick spent nine seasons as head coach of the Baltimore Ravens, becoming the franchise all-time leader in coaching wins, taking a Super Bowl title and building a reputation as one of the most personable and engaging head coaches in recent NFL history. He has taken his knowledge of the game and frankness of opinion to FOX Sports, where he is now a top NFL Analyst.
This year's forum will focus on setting the course for risk management in the new economy and the speakers will discuss how organizations can move forward in the current business landscape. Topics will concentrate on general risk management and issues specific to insurance risk.

About GlobalOptions Group, Inc.
GlobalOptions, with headquarters in New York City and offices in 16 cities, is an integrated provider of risk mitigation and management services to government entities, FORTUNE 1000 corporations and high net-worth and high-profile individuals throughout the world. We enable clients to identify, assess and prevent natural and man-made threats to the well-being of individuals and the operations of governments and corporations. In addition, we assist our clients in recovering from the damages or losses resulting from the occurrence of acts of terror, natural disasters, fraud and other risks. Our services currently include risk management, security, investigations, litigation support, anti-fraud solutions, business intelligence, and crisis management and preparedness services.
